21xrx.com
2024-11-22 10:59:49 Friday
登录
文章检索 我的文章 写文章
Java教程:如何将String转为Date
2023-06-16 12:02:45 深夜i     --     --
Java String Date转换

在Java编程中,字符串转换成日期是非常常见的操作。为了让你更好地掌握这个技能,本文将介绍如何将String转换成Date。我们将使用Java 8中的新日期时间API,并展示简单的代码示例和注释。

首先,你需要导入Java 8的日期时间API。你可以使用以下代码导入:


import java.time.LocalDate;

import java.time.format.DateTimeFormatter;

然后你可以使用以下代码将字符串转换成日期:


String dateString = "2022-01-01";

DateTimeFormatter formatter = DateTimeFormatter.ofPattern("yyyy-MM-dd");

LocalDate date = LocalDate.parse(dateString, formatter);

现在,变量“date”将包含一个Java LocalDate对象,它表示字符串“2022-01-01”中的日期。日期时间格式“yyyy-MM-dd”指定了如何解析字符串中的日期。你可以使用其他日期格式字符串来解析不同格式的字符串。

解析完成后你可以使用以下代码将日期再转换成字符串:


String formattedDateString = date.format(formatter);

System.out.println(formattedDateString);

这段代码将把日期打印输出为“2022-01-01”。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复